Optimization of RNA‐based CYTOR exon 2 delivery. ​​A) Normalized CYTOR expression at different time points in HEK293 cells after modified and unmodified CYTOR exon 2 RNA or DNA plasmid delivery. N = 4. B–E) Time course of normalized gene expression of genes related to the innate immune response ( TNFα , IL‐6 ) and genes induced by pattern recognition receptor activation ( NFκB , IFNα ) upon treatment with modified and unmodified CYTOR exon 2 RNA or DNA plasmid delivery. N = 4. F) CYTOR RNA abundance from (A) at the 24 h time point. N = 4. * p < 0.05, ** p < 0.01.

Journal: Advanced Science

Article Title: Delivery of A Chemically Modified Noncoding RNA Domain Improves Dystrophic Myotube Function

doi: 10.1002/advs.202410908

Figure Lengend Snippet: Optimization of RNA‐based CYTOR exon 2 delivery. ​​A) Normalized CYTOR expression at different time points in HEK293 cells after modified and unmodified CYTOR exon 2 RNA or DNA plasmid delivery. N = 4. B–E) Time course of normalized gene expression of genes related to the innate immune response ( TNFα , IL‐6 ) and genes induced by pattern recognition receptor activation ( NFκB , IFNα ) upon treatment with modified and unmodified CYTOR exon 2 RNA or DNA plasmid delivery. N = 4. F) CYTOR RNA abundance from (A) at the 24 h time point. N = 4. * p < 0.05, ** p < 0.01.

Article Snippet: In short, Anti‐Reverse Cap Analog (ARCA, NEB #S1411) using T7 RNA Polymerase was used for the capped CYTOR exon 2 RNA by combining the ARCA/NTP mix, T7 RNA Polymerase Mix and a suitable DNA template (NEB, E2060S).
